Perfect Texture
Achieving the perfect texture is crucial in italian dressing pasta salad recipes for backyard parties, transforming a simple dish into a sensory delight. When pasta, vegetables, and other ingredients offer a harmonious blend of soft and crisp, the overall experience becomes significantly more satisfying. The contrast prevents monotony, encouraging each bite to be a pleasant surprise.
Consider the impact of overcooked pasta: it becomes mushy, detracting from the intended enjoyment. Conversely, vegetables that are too firm lack the tenderness needed to meld with the other components. A successful salad features al dente pasta, retaining a slight bite, paired with crunchy bell peppers, cucumbers, and celery. The addition of creamy mozzarella balls or briny olives further diversifies the textural profile. Balancing these elements ensures that no single texture dominates, allowing a continuous, engaging interplay on the palate.

Ingredients
- 1 pound pasta (rotini, penne, or farfalle)
- 1 cup Italian dressing
- 1 red bell pepper, diced
- 1 yellow bell pepper, diced
- 1 cucumber, peeled, seeded, and diced
- 1/2 red onion, thinly sliced
- 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
- 1/2 cup black olives, sliced
- 1/2 cup pepperoni, sliced (optional)
- 1/2 cup fresh parsley, chopped
- 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ese (optional)
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Step 1: Cook the Pasta: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the pasta and cook according to package directions until al dente. Drain the pasta and rinse it with cold water to stop the cooking process. This ensures that the pasta does not become mushy.
- Step 2: Prepare the Vegetables: While the pasta is cooking, dice the red bell pepper, yellow bell pepper, and cucumber. Thinly slice the red onion and halve the cherry tomatoes. Slice the black olives and pepperoni, if using. The preparation and arrangement of ingredients is part of the experience.
- Step 3: Combine Ingredients: In a large bowl, combine the cooked pasta, diced bell peppers, cucumber, red onion, cherry tomatoes, black olives, and pepperoni (if using). Add the chopped parsley and Parmesan cheese (if using).
- Step 4: Add the Dressing: Pour the Italian dressing over the pasta and vegetable mixture. Gently toss to ensure all ingredients are evenly coated. Adjust the amount of dressing to personal preference; some may prefer a lighter or heavier coating.
- Step 5: Season and Chill: Season the pasta salad with salt and pepper to taste. Cover the bowl and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to allow the flavors to meld together. Chilling the salad enhances its refreshing qualities.
- Step 6: Serve: Before serving, give the pasta salad another gentle toss. This redistributes the dressing and ensures the flavors are evenly mixed. Serve cold and enjoy!
Optional tips: For a vegetarian version, omit the pepperoni and add marinated artichoke hearts or grilled vegetables. For a creamier salad, use a creamy Italian dressing or add a dollop of mayonnaise. Feel free to substitute any vegetables based on personal preference or seasonal availability.

Variations
Italian dressing pasta salad recipes for backyard parties are highly adaptable, allowing for numerous variations to suit individual preferences, regional influences, or dietary restrictions.
- Ingredient Swaps: Numerous ingredient substitutions can customize the flavor profile. Sun-dried tomatoes introduce a concentrated sweetness, while artichoke hearts provide a tangy twist. Feta cheese offers a salty alternative to Parmesan. Grilled zucchini or eggplant can replace bell peppers for a smoky flavor.
- Regional Twists: Incorporating regional ingredients adds a local flair. Consider using Sicilian olives, Calabrian chili flakes, or Pecorino Romano cheese for an Italian-inspired variation. Southwestern flavors can be introduced with black beans, corn, and a cilantro-lime dressing.
- Dietary Adjustments: Adapting the salad to accommodate dietary needs is straightforward. Gluten-free pasta allows those with gluten sensitivities to enjoy the dish. Vegan versions can be created by omitting cheese and pepperoni, and using a plant-based Italian dressing. For a lower-carb option, substitute part of the pasta with cauliflower rice.

Storage Tips
Proper storage is essential to maintain the freshness and quality of Italian dressing pasta salad. The salad should be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ator. When stored correctly, it typically remains fresh for 3 to 5 days. The dressing may separate slightly over time; therefore, gently toss the salad before serving. It is not recommended to freeze the pasta salad, as the pasta and vegetables may become mushy upon thawing. Maintaining proper refrigeration temperatures ensures the salad remains safe and palatable.
Frequently Asked Questions
-
Question 1: Can the pasta salad be made ahead of time?
Yes, Italian dressing pasta salad is an excellent make-ahead dish. Preparing it a day in advance allows the flavors to meld together, enhancing the overall taste. -
Question 2: What type of pasta works best in this salad?
Short pasta shapes with ridges or grooves, such as rotini, penne, or farfalle, are ideal as they hold the dressing well. -
Question 3: Can other types of cheese be used?
Absolutely. Mozzarella balls, provolone, or even crumbled feta cheese can be substituted based on personal preference. -
Question 4: How can the salad be prevented from becoming dry?
Adding a bit more Italian dressing before serving can revive a slightly dry salad. A tablespoon of olive oil may also help to restore moisture. -
Question 5: Is it possible to add protein to make it a main course?
Certainly. Grilled chicken, shrimp, or chickpeas can be added to create a heartier and more substantial meal.
